
About Tom
Tom Swarbrick is a construction lawyer with a focus on the energy sector. He has represented governments, developers, funders and contractors in relation to major projects in the oil and gas and power sectors, including renewable power. Tom has particular experience of projects in Africa and the Middle East.
Experience
Recent Notable Matters
Eni S.p.A. — £405 million acquisition of 20 percent interest in the Dogger Bank (A and B) 2.4 GW offshore wind farm project from Equinor and SSE
Fotowatio Renewable Ventures — development of utility scale battery storage project, to be constructed and operated by Tesla, which will be one of the largest battery storage plants in the UK when completed
Fotowatio Renewable Ventures — EPC and O&M contract for a 50 MW solar PV project (on a wheeling basis) with the Water Authority of Jordan
Consortium led by KEPCO — bid for a 100 MW solar PV facility, part of Renewable Energy Round 3 in Jordan
Consortium comprising Fotowatio Renewable Ventures and Arabia Trading & Consulting Co. — EPC and O&M contracts for the project development and financing of a 50 MW solar PV project, part of Renewable Energy Round 2 in Jordan
Alcazar Energy Partners — EPC and O&M contracts for the development and project financing of the 45 MW Al Shobak wind farm project, part of Renewable Energy Round 2 in Jordan ("Infrastructure and Energy Projects Team of the Year 2018" at the Legal Week Middle East Legal Awards)
Alcazar Energy Partners — EPC and O&M contracts for the development and project financing of the 82 MW Al Rajef wind farm project, part of Renewable Energy Round 1 in Jordan ("Infrastructure and Energy Projects Team of the Year 2017" at the Legal Week Middle East Legal Awards)
Alcazar Energy Partners — EPC and O&M contracts for the development and project financing of four 50 MW solar projects (AEES1, Delta, Horus and Aten), part of Renewable Energy Round 2 in Egypt ("2017 Global MLA Deal of the Year" at the Project Finance International Awards)
Lenders to a consortium led by Engie — bid for the 300 MW Sakaka solar PV facility in Saudi Arabia
Eni México S. de R.L. de C.V. — construction and services contracts (auxiliary drilling services; drilling rig; fuel supply; helicopter services; line pipe supply; oil spill response; onshore receiving facility; transport and installation; vessels) in relation to the development of the Amoca field, offshore Mexico
Ophir Energy plc — upstream and midstream EPC and O&M contracts and implementation of project mutual hold harmless arrangements in relation to $2 billion floating LNG project, offshore Equatorial Guinea
Premier Oil Exploration and Production Limited — construction elements of the proposed project financing of the Sea Lion offshore oil field development in the North Falkland basin
Alpha Petroleum Resources Limited — EPCI contract and drilling services contract as part of the development of the Cheviot field in the North Sea, U.K.
Hillwood International Energy — EPC contract and other construction and services contracts for an onshore oil development in the Kurdistan Region of Iraq
EOG Resources, Inc. — various contract packages, including transportation and installation and fabrication and installation contracts, for EOG's offshore developments in Trinidad and Tobago
Helium One Limited — drilling contract in relation to a globally significant discovery of helium in Tanzania
